DB road changes Happy Street when people reclaim stretching for fun and playing around

Coimbatore: A large number of children and adults on Sunday Dwan Bahadur Road in the city, some of which are closed for traffic.
They attacked stretches, which were closed from 6am to 9:30 a.m., responding to City City City’s call Limited Coimbatore to participate in the road festival to celebrate the 75th anniversary of Indian independence children carrying bicycles, skating boards and play equipment Others to play with their friends, the elders took part in a yoga session.
Adults and children attend the Zumba session.
“I really enjoyed the Zumba session.
Initially, my friends were hesitant to dance.
As soon as I attended the instructor movement, they spilled obstacles and joined me.
We have fun,” said V Pranav, 14, from Gandhipuram.Ten-years The year old told Tii that he enjoyed playing snakes and stairs with his friends.
“But when the Zumba session began, I joined the crowd.” Veeramani from Colony Saibaba found a useful yoga session.
“When the vehicle is prohibited from plying on the road, I leave my children free to play and focus on yoga sessions.
I like the way every yoga posture is explained along with benefits.
I really thought about registering in a yoga class to overcome the problem of my back pain, “He said.
Meanwhile, more than 200 people participated in the cycluus held as part of the event.
It was marked from DB Road.
Cyclist continued the rally to reach Valankulam, Piyakulam and Selvachinthamani before ending the 22km event on DB Road.
The corporate commissioner King Gopal Sunkara took part in the event and finished it.
Seventy young cyclists were given a certificate.
“I feel refreshed after Cyctothon and wholeheartedly thanks the city police because of their assistance.
Hopefully, we can do similar events every Sunday after the Covid-19 protocol,” Sunkara said.
The initiative to collect old bicycles to bestow them to poor children was inaugurated at the event.
Later at night, drawing competition was carried out for children at the amphitheater at Lake Kumarasamy.
